How Long Does It Take to Develop a Mobile App in London?

How Long Does It Take to Develop a Mobile App in London?

A mobile application project developed in London typically requires around 2-12 months to complete based on its level of complexity. Applications with basic functions require 2-3 months for completion whereas sophisticated applications requiring custom features and multiple integrations and superior UI needs 6-12 months or longer development time. The development timeline depends on three main elements which consist of the project's specifications and the team's professional capabilities as well as the testing schedule requirements. The process of development typically becomes longer due to regulatory compliance requirements that are particularly stringent in financial and healthcare sectors. Working with a mobile app development agency in London creates an efficient process that involves proper planning and design alongside execution functions. Businesses should know development phases to establish suitable timelines that lead to successful mobile app releases.

1. Understanding the App Development Timeline

The production of mobile applications requires sequential stages between planning and design after development and testing before launching to market. Basic applications need between 3-4 months for completion but complex projects demand a period longer than one year. By knowing the timeframe businesses can establish proper goals that enable successful application launches through appropriate planning.

2. Factors That Affect Development Time

The duration to create an app in London depends on various important factors. The development time for apps in London depends on various factors such as app complexity and platform selection between iOS and Android along with custom features and third-party connectivity and industry compliance. The application development duration becomes extended when the app includes increased complexity requirements.

3. Planning and Research (2-4 Weeks)

Initial work concentrates on developing a detailed definition for what the application needs to do along with a clear view of intended recipients and essential capabilities. The application’s vision depends heavily on data collected through market research combined with thorough competitor evaluation. The development process benefits from wireframes and UX planning which gives developers an organized direction that avoids future mistakes and schedule delays.

4. UI/UX Design Phase (4-6 Weeks)

During design developers build an intuitive interface that is also visually attractive for users. Programmers utilize wireframes and prototypes with user testing sessions to develop the app design. A carefully designed application improves user commitment as well as customer retention levels. The duration of this phase spans based on design complexity as well as required prototype testing rounds.

5. App Development Phase (3-6 Months)

The crucial development step requires developers to create both frontend and backend codes for the application. Basic none-advanced app development rounds to 3 months yet complex projects merging APIs with database and AI systems require 6 months for completion. Agile development enables teams to maintain ongoing improvement of their work while allowing flexibility at every stage.

6. Testing and Quality Assurance (4-8 Weeks)

The removal of program bugs and the assurance of proper functionality depends mainly on testing activities. Developers conduct testing at three stages: unit level and integration level and user acceptance level. The more complex the app, the longer the testing phase. Testing an app well enhances user experience while also stopping technical problems before launch.

7. Deployment and App Store Approval (2-4 Weeks)

Testing the app leads to its deployment on Google Play and Apple App Store platforms but Apple requires typically longer approval times secondary to its regulatory framework. Before making the release developers need to obey compliance regulations and ensure optimal performance of the application.

8. Post-Launch Updates and Maintenance

After launch, continuous updates and bug fixes are necessary to keep the app running efficiently. User feedback helps in refining features. Ongoing maintenance ensures the app remains compatible with new OS versions and devices, keeping it competitive in the fast-evolving mobile market.

9. How to Speed Up the Development Process

Businesses using skilled developers should enhance development speed by combining multiple platform frameworks with template libraries. An efficient development process which produces high-quality work efficiently results from better communication and defined project requirements through agile methodology.

Conclusion

The duration to create a mobile app in London spans from 3 months to a year depending on how complex the design process proves to be and what tests need to be performed. Businesses need to carefully structure their project timeline along with working with expert developers to achieve delivery deadlines. The extent of time spent on development creates a high-quality user-friendly mobile application.

要查看或添加评论,请登录

Appslure WebSolution LLP的更多文章